Key Headlines Impacting Scorpio Tankers

Here are the key news stories impacting Scorpio Tankers this week:

  • Positive Sentiment: Adjusted earnings and revenue topped expectations. Q2 adjusted diluted EPS was $4.68, above the $4.51 consensus estimate, while revenue reached $408.7 million versus expectations of $398.3 million. Adjusted net income rose to $243.7 million from $67.8 million a year earlier. Scorpio Tankers Beats Q2 Earnings and Revenue Estimates
  • Positive Sentiment: Operating performance improved sharply. Average daily time-charter-equivalent revenue more than doubled to $52,661 from $25,569, lifting adjusted EBITDA to $300.5 million from $144.5 million. Management attributed the stronger market to longer voyages and trade disruptions related to the Middle East conflict. Scorpio Tankers Q2 Results and Dividend
  • Positive Sentiment: Liquidity and capital returns remain attractive. Scorpio Tankers reported approximately $2.0 billion in unrestricted cash, reduced gross debt through vessel sales and repayments, repurchased shares, and declared a $0.45 quarterly dividend payable August 31 to shareholders of record August 17.
  • Positive Sentiment: Forward revenue visibility is improving. The company secured three-year time charters for three MR tankers at $23,900-$25,000 per day and continues investing in scrubber-fitted LR2, MR and VLCC newbuildings.
  • Neutral Sentiment: Reported net income was boosted by nonrecurring items. Q2 net income of $387.5 million included a $154.1 million vessel-sale gain and a $13.8 million fair-value gain, making adjusted results more relevant for assessing recurring profitability.
  • Negative Sentiment: Market and dilution risks remain. Spot rates declined from record highs late in the quarter, while the $605 million convertible-note issuance may dilute shareholders if converted. Higher general and administrative and vessel operating costs also offset part of the benefit from stronger freight rates.

About Scorpio Tankers

(Free Report)

Scorpio Tankers Inc (NYSE: STNG) is an independent provider of marine transportation services, specializing in the carriage of refined petroleum products. The company’s core operations focus on moving clean petroleum cargoes—such as gasoline, diesel, jet fuel and naphtha—on a global scale. By catering to both spot and time charter markets, Scorpio Tankers enables energy companies, refiners and traders to manage their supply chains with flexibility and reliability.

The company’s fleet is composed of modern, eco-designed product tankers, including medium range (MR) and long range (LR) vessels.
